KWASU vs ASUU: Gov. Ahmed Intervenes as Falana Sues School
Kwara State Governor, Alhaji AbdulFattah Ahmed, has stepped into the resolution of the crisis of confidence that has erupted between authorities of the state-owned university, KWASU and some of its lecturers over the formation of an academic staff union in the institution.
The crisis had led last week to the suspension of six of the lecturers on allegations of engagement in acts of gross misconduct, an allegation the teachers, who are also arrowheads in the formation of the Academic Staff Union of Universities (ASUU) in the institution, immediately denied.
The affected lecturers are Professor Innocent Okoye, Department of Mass Communication, College of Information and Communication Technology (ICT); Dr. Dauda Adeniran Adeshola, Department of Mathematics, College of Pure and Applied Sciences; and, Mr. Dairo Kunle Paul, Department of Bioscience and Bio-technology, College of Pure and Applied Sciences.
Others are Dr. Gafaru Olayiwola Olorisade, Department of Business Education, College of Education; Professor Christopher Odetunde, Department of Aeronautic and Astronautic Engineering, College of Engineering and Technology; and Dr. Ayotunde Emmanuel Alao, Department of Mass Communication, College of Information and Communication Technology (ICT).
It was gathered that Ahmed’s intervention followed the service of a legal paper late last week on the management of the university by Mr. Femi Falana, a Senior Advocate of Nigeria (SAN) and counsel to the national body of the Academic Staff Union of Universities (ASUU).
Sources familiar with the issue said that the government had to call a meeting of stakeholders twice over the weekend to douse the growing tension which was seen as capable of affecting the stability of the six-year old institution.
“Yes, we have had meetings with them on two occasions now and all points to the fact that the crisis will be resolved amicably”, a source who was privy to the meeting but had no authority to speak on its outcome with the press said yesterday.
